Hi Vicky! Please find the following details as asked regarding NIFT, Delhi.
Library charge varies every year:
1 st year= 7800
2 nd year= 8200
3 rd year= 8600
4 th year= 9000
Hostel fee:
Hostel accommodation is only for girls with a total of 104 rooms. Annual fee for the hostel is
INR 1,10,000/-. This includes a refundable deposit of INR 15000/-.
https://nift.ac.in/hostel-facilities
Tuition fee (Non Refundable):
Sem1= 118050
Sem2= 118050
Sem3= 124000
Sem4=124000
Sem5=130150
Sem6=130150
Sem7=136700
Sem8=136700

UGC has mentioned that a student can pursue 2 courses at the same time, one being regular course and the other being through Distance Mode. Now if you are pursuing B.Des through Regular mode, your highest qualification will still be 12th and you can join BA through Distance mode on the basis of your 12th. So just to answer your question, while studying B.Des, you can also study BA through Distance mode.
